Output 703fb57e8e7e1d84ed25c952d0dc0e7c8dbee3da7dfe5aac47ddb6183621083f:0

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 905fa471f5545d94a6af91784b868cabff43e0c1
address
bc1qjp06gu0423weff40j9uyhp5v40l58cxp4fu6lz
transaction
703fb57e8e7e1d84ed25c952d0dc0e7c8dbee3da7dfe5aac47ddb6183621083f
confirmations
65796
spent
true